,What are the three phases of Stage 1 labor? - Correct Latent (0-6 cm, mild contractions),
Active (6-8 cm, stronger contractions), Transition (8-10 cm, intense contractions).



What is the nursing care focus during Stage 1 of labor? - Correct Monitor vital signs,
contractions, fetal heart rate, assess dilation, provide comfort measures, and support the
partner.



What is the duration of Stage 2 labor? - Correct 5 minutes to 2 hours, depending on
parity.



What is the primary focus during Stage 2 of labor? - Correct Pushing and delivery of the
baby.


What nursing care is provided during Stage 3 of labor? - Correct Monitor for signs of
placental separation, administer oxytocin after delivery, inspect the placenta, and encourage
early bonding.


What is the goal during Stage 3 of labor? - Correct Prevent postpartum hemorrhage.



What is the focus during Stage 4 postpartum? - Correct Maternal stabilization and early
bonding.



What are normal maternal cardiovascular responses during labor? - Correct Increased
cardiac output, slight pulse increase, and blood pressure rises during contractions.



What indicates abnormal maternal responses during labor? - Correct Sustained
hypotension, temperature >100.4°F, tachycardia, and unrelenting pain.



What are normal fetal heart rate (FHR) parameters during labor? - Correct Baseline
110-160 bpm with moderate variability and accelerations.


What does absent variability in FHR indicate? - Correct Possible fetal hypoxia or
acidosis.

, What are early decelerations in FHR and their cause? - Correct FHR decreases
mirroring contractions due to fetal head compression; considered normal.



What are late decelerations in FHR and their significance? - Correct FHR decreases
after contractions due to uteroplacental insufficiency; indicates fetal hypoxia.



What are variable decelerations in FHR and their cause? - Correct Abrupt drops in FHR
due to umbilical cord compression; requires repositioning and monitoring.



What is the definition of fetal tachycardia? - Correct FHR >160 bpm for more than 10
minutes.


What is the definition of fetal bradycardia? - Correct FHR <110 bpm for more than 10
minutes.


What nursing interventions are needed for abnormal FHR? - Correct Reposition
mother, administer oxygen, increase IV fluids, and notify the provider.


What does Category I fetal heart tracing indicate? - Correct Normal: Baseline 110-160
bpm, moderate variability, may have accelerations or early decels.


What does Category II fetal heart tracing indicate? - Correct Indeterminate:
Tachycardia, minimal or marked variability, requires continued observation.


What does Category III fetal heart tracing indicate? - Correct Abnormal: Absent
variability with recurrent late or variable decels, bradycardia, or sinusoidal pattern.



What are the signs of placental separation during Stage 3? - Correct Gush of blood, cord
lengthening, firm rising uterus.



What is the purpose of administering oxytocin (Pitocin) after placenta delivery? -
Correct To contract the uterus and prevent postpartum hemorrhage.
